1. Why Non-Toxic Products Are Essential

Using products made from safe, non-toxic materials reduces the risk of:

  • Skin Irritation: Synthetic materials and additives can cause rashes or allergic reactions.
  • Hormonal Disruption: Harmful chemicals like phthalates may interfere with the body's hormonal balance.
  • Long-Term Health Risks: Repeated exposure to toxic substances could lead to more serious issues over time.

Making thoughtful choices for your intimate products can significantly improve your overall wellness.


2. Choosing Safe and Body-Friendly Sex Toys

When it comes to sex toys, the material matters.

Look for These Safe Materials:

  • Medical-Grade Silicone: Hypoallergenic, non-porous, and easy to clean, it’s a favorite for a reason.
  • Borosilicate Glass: Smooth, body-safe, and luxurious, it’s also highly durable.
  • Stainless Steel: Non-porous and long-lasting, offering a sleek and upscale experience.

Avoid These Materials:

  • Jelly Rubber: Often contains phthalates, which can be harmful to your health.
  • PVC: Frequently includes toxic additives.
  • Porous Materials: These can harbor bacteria and are harder to clean effectively.

3. Selecting Non-Toxic Lubricants for Comfort and Safety

Lubricants are essential for enhancing comfort and pleasure, but choosing the wrong type can lead to irritation or infections.

Choose These Options:

  • Water-Based Lubricants: Easy to clean, compatible with most toys and condoms, and gentle on the skin.
  • Silicone-Based Lubricants: Long-lasting and excellent for use in water-based activities.
  • Organic or Natural Lubricants: Look for options with aloe vera, chamomile, or coconut oil for a soothing, natural feel.

Avoid These Ingredients:

  • Parabens: These preservatives may disrupt hormonal balance.
  • Glycerin: Can increase the risk of yeast infections.
  • Synthetic Fragrances and Dyes: May lead to irritation or allergic reactions.

4. Body-Safe Condoms and Accessories

Condoms and accessories play a key role in maintaining safety during intimacy.

Consider These Condom Materials:

  • Natural Latex: A widely available and safe choice for most people.
  • Polyurethane or Polyisoprene: Great alternatives for those with latex allergies.

Accessories for Safety and Maintenance:

  • Use hypoallergenic toy cleaners to sanitize your products effectively.
  • Store toys in non-toxic pouches made from natural fabrics to keep them clean and free from harmful residues.

5. Tips for Ensuring Long-Term Safety

To maximize your comfort and health, keep these tips in mind:

  • Check Labels: Look for certifications such as “phthalate-free” or “medical-grade” when purchasing products.
  • Buy from Trusted Brands: Established brands often prioritize safety and transparency.
  • Clean Regularly: Wash your toys after every use with body-safe cleaners and inspect them for any signs of wear or damage.
